1. Prepare and Cook the Steak Bites:
Season the Steak:
- Pat the steak cubes dry with paper towels and season generously with salt and pepper.
Cook the Steak:
- Heat the ol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at until it starts to shimmer.
- Add the steak cubes in a single layer, making sure not to overcrowd the pan. Cook in batches if necessary.
- Sear the steak bites for about 2-3 minutes on each side, until they are nicely browned and cooked to your desired level of doneness (medium-rare to medium is recommended).
- Remove the steak bites from the skillet and set them aside on a plate.
Make the Garlic Butter:
- In the same skillet, reduce the heat to medium and add 2 tablespoons of butter.
- Once the butter has melted, add the minced garlic and sauté for about 1 minute, until fragrant.
- Return the steak bites to the skillet and toss them in the garlic butter, cooking for an additional 1-2 minutes.
- Remove the skillet from the heat and set the steak bites aside while you prepare the Parmesan cream sauce.
2. Prepare the Parmesan Cream Sauce:
Make the Sauce:
- In a separate small saucepan, melt 2 tablespoons of butter over medium heat.
- Add the minced garlic and sauté for about 1 minute until fragrant.
- Pour in the heavy cream, stirring to combine.
- Slowly add the grated Parmesan cheese, stirring continuously until the cheese has melted and the sauce is smooth.
- Season with ground black pepper and salt to taste.
Simmer the Sauce:
- Allow the sauce to simmer for 2-3 minutes, stirring occasionally, until it thickens slightly.
- If the sauce becomes too thick, you can thin it out with a little more cream or milk.
3. Serve the Steak Bites with Parmesan Cream Sauce:
- Plate the garlic butter steak bites and spoon the Parmesan cream sauce over the top.
- Garnish with freshly chopped parsley for a burst of color and flavor.
- Serve immediately with your favorite sides, such as mashed potatoes, rice, or roasted vegetables.
Tips for Perfect Garlic Butter Steak Bites with Parmesan Cream Sauce:
- Choose the Right Steak: Use a tender cut like sirloin, ribeye, or filet mignon for the best results.
- Don’t Overcook the Steak: Sear the steak bites quickly to keep them juicy and tender. Overcooking can make them tough.
- Fresh Parmesan: For the best flavor, use freshly grated Parmesan cheese rather than pre-grated cheese, which can be dry and less flavorful.
- Customize the Sauce: Add a pinch of red pepper flakes to the sauce for a bit of heat, or a squeeze of lemon juice for a touch of brightness.
